Who is Myra Crownover?

Myra Crownover is a state legislator in the Texas House of Representatives. She has represented District 64 in the Texas House of Representatives as a Republican since 2000. As the state's 2012 redistricting process, her district is located completely in Denton County, Texas, including much or parts of Denton, Lake Dallas, Corinth, and Hickory Creek. Crownover earned a Bachelor of Science at Southern Methodist University and a Master of Science at Texas A&M University, both in education. She was elected to the Texas House of Representatives in 2000 to replace her husband, Ronny.
